Step-by-step explanation:
As you can see on the number line, since there are 10 markings between the marks of 1 and 2, we can divide that to get the value that each marking represents.
Hence, each marking represents a change of [tex]\frac{2 - 1}{10}[/tex], which would equal to [tex]\frac{1}{10}[/tex].
Therefore, A would be 1 + (3 [tex]\cdot[/tex] [tex]\frac{1}{10}[/tex]), which equals to 1.3.
(As for why it would be 1 + (3 [tex]\cdot[/tex] [tex]\frac{1}{10}[/tex]), that is because we can deduce the number line grows as it goes to the right due to the main markings (0, 1, 2) also growing as they go towards the right.)
